Did you get a jack?
 
I bought my Roadster used and just noticed today that I have a tire iron but not a jack. I do not have a spare, just the fix-a-flat kit. Is this standard or did the previous owner keep it? Where can I get one? I guess I'll check AutoZone this weekend.

red6spd 10-01-2010 05:25 PM

Is there a spot for the tire??? Might be a roadster thing since there's less cargo room. OOOO Roadster guys time to chime in.

wilsonp 10-01-2010 05:47 PM

The roadster has an option for a full spare because some locations require one, but the default is not to have one, and that means not having the tools either, including jack.

Thanks for the picture BeachZTT. I spent about two months thinking about buying this kit directly from Nissan. I always wondered what it would look like.

I decided not to get it after I found that when the damaged tire needs to get replaced you have to put the damaged tire behind the passenger's seat because it will not fit inside the trunk.
